Summary:Asynchronous motor drives are the most common form of controlled electromechanical conversion, including railway traction. While many studies compared the dynamic performance of different control methods, a comparison on the impact of power quality and electromagnetic compatibility is often lacking. This paper compares the two most common control methods for traction application: field-oriented control, and direct torque control, by their impact on harmonic distortions of current. The comparison is done on simulations of mathematical models in steady state for the harmonic decomposition via the Fast Fourier Transform to determine the total harmonic distortion.
